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ky emphasized that Ukraine would lose the war against Russia if the United States, cuts it’s funding. He highlighted the importance of unity between Ukraine and the US, as well as within Europe.
President-elect Donald Trump has expressed intentions to end US involvement in foreign wars and redirect funds to domestic issues. He has claimed he could resolve the Russia-Ukraine conflict quickly but has not detailed how.
Zelensky believes Trump could influence Putin due to the US's strength and authority, suggesting that the US could help lower energy prices.
There is significant opposition among Republicans regarding continued funding for Ukraine. A Pew Research poll indicated that 62% of Republican voters feel the US has no obligation to support Ukraine.
Ukraine has recently used US-supplied longer-range missiles against Russian targets. However, the situation on the battlefield is challenging, with Russian forces making significant territorial gains in 2024 compared to the previous year.
